Transaction 93f8322788f5ea781f63164598ee2ffb2596b68bbb798a3da9edbab5bccb3f10
1 Input
1 Output
-
93f8322788f5ea781f63164598ee2ffb2596b68bbb798a3da9edbab5bccb3f10:0
- value
- 19253
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2634fb39daa44864dae3efed8554f512781a0ea OP_EQUAL
- address
- 3KQqz2mhH5or8evv7QEXkvSDwHgLd1boQe